Associate Director, Audience Modeling & Activation
Gilead Sciences | Posted Mar 13 | Full‑time | Sunnyvale, CA | Hybrid position based in Foster City, California
Gilead is committed to discovering, developing, and delivering therapies that improve the lives of patients with life‑threatening illnesses worldwide.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op advanced machine learning models and statistical algorithms to create highly targeted audience segments, leveraging modeled audience techniques such as 3P LAL and look‑alike modeling based on consumer behaviors, demographics, and other factors.
- Collaborate with cross‑functional teams to activate audience segments across digital channels, ensuring alignment with marketing goals and KPIs.
- Continuously monitor and optimize audience performance based on campaign results, using data science techniques to improve targeting accuracy and campaign effectiveness.
- Leverage experience with LiveRamp, data clean‑room environments, or similar platforms to manage and enhance consumer data analysis, ensuring seamless data integration and privacy‑compliant collaboration.
- Ensure data quality and accuracy when leveraging audience data for campaign execution, adhering to best practices in data privacy, governance, and security standards.
- Work closely with marketing, data analytics, media, and creative teams to align audience targeting with campaign strategies, messaging, and creative direction.

Required Qualifications
- Proven experience in audience segmentation, audience creation, and data‑driven marketing, with a focus on modeled audience techniques such as look‑alike modeling (3P LAL) and predictive modeling.
- Advanced proficiency in Python for data analysis, modeling, and automation.
- Strong experience with SQL for data querying and manipulation.Familiarity with integrating and analyzing consumer data from multiple sources (e.g., 1P, 3P claims, SDoH, SFMC).
- Knowledge of privacy regulations and data governance best practices.
- Strong analytical and problem‑solving skills applied to uncover insights, solve complex business problems, and improve audience targeting strategies.
Basic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ree and 10 years of relevant experience, or Master’s degree and 8 years of relevant experience, or PhD and 5 years of relevant experience.
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ience with pharma data and familiarity with platforms such as LiveRamp.
- Experience managing large‑scale consumer data sets and audience targeting for media buying and advertising strategies.
- Expertise in look‑alike modeling (3P LAL) to generate high‑quality actionable audience insights for campaign activation.
